Mob Rules: What the Mafia Can Teach the Legitimate Businessman
"It pours out spicy tales of Mob lore to make its management points, an approach most execs couldn't refuse." --New York Post Former mobster Louis Ferrante reveals the surprisingly effective management techniques of organized crime and explains how to apply them in any legitimate business. Louis Ferrante is a former Mafia associate and heist expert who served eight and a half years in prison after refusing to incriminate members of the Gambino family. He now lectures around the country to at-risk teens and other groups, and hosts a Discover Channel TV series called Inside the Gangsters' Code.
